About This Audiobook
This isn’t just another investing book—it’s a psychological dissection of the market’s darkest corners, wrapped in the swagger of a self-made outlaw. *Reminiscences of a Stock Operator* drops you into the mind of a trader who treated Wall Street like a casino, won fortunes, lost them spectacularly, and did it all with a gambler’s instinct rather than a banker’s spreadsheet. The prose crackles with early 20th-century grit, but the lessons—about crowd psychology, discipline, and the seductive danger of leverage—feel ripped from today’s crypto crashes or meme-stock frenzies.
R.F. McCoy’s narration is the secret weapon here: his gravelly, measured delivery mirrors Livermore’s (or rather, his fictional stand-in’s) mix of arrogance and vulnerability. This isn’t a dry finance lecture; it’s a confessional monologue, like listening to a brilliant but doomed poker player recount his greatest bluffs over whiskey at 2 a.m. The audiobook’s pacing—slow in reflective moments, urgent during market chaos—makes the highs and lows visceral. If you’ve ever wondered why traders ignore logic or how markets *really* move, this is the unvarnished answer.
